We have heater systems for virtually any optic or electronic device used in amatuer astronomy and outdoor photography. They are designed to keep them functioning and moisture free in humid and/or cold weather.

The Premier Heater line is our flagship brand and our highest quality heater. They are built of the highest possible quality materials and the heaters are custom built to our electrical specifications. These are not off-the-shelf heaters! We use the best quality velcro, elastic and flex heaters available for this line. The cables are cold flexible down to temperatures of -40 and the cable housing is custom make for Kendrick to our specifications. Our competitors cannot make this claim.

Our heaters have been built to use only as much power as necessary and thereby not waste energy. They have sponge insulation and infa-red reflecting material on one side to help direct the warmth generated by the heaters into the optics. Because of this, less energy is needed to keep your optics moisture free.

Our heaters wrap around your optics, label side out and are held in place by elastic/Velcro attachments. Telrad and Rigel Finder heaters are held in place with an elastic band. The heaters for secondary mirrors, depending on which model you purchase, are either placed on the backside of the secondary and can be held in place by using the polyester batting found inside the secondary mirror holder (heaters #2016, 2017, 2018, DG-1, DG-2, DG-3) or will wrap around the secondary mirror stalk (heaters #2028 & 2028-S). The .965", 1.25" and 2" heaters are considered eyepiece heaters. The 1.25" and 2" are also heaters for certain camera lenses and binocular objectives. Larger camera and binocular lenses will, of course, require larger heaters. Newtonian Primary Mirror Heaters sit behind the primary mirror in contact with the back side of the mirror. Your mirror holder must be allow for removal of yor primary mirror to accomodate a primary mirror heater.

Below, we provide a breakdown of the wattage and amperage of most of the Premier Heaters we make. This will aid in choosing the correct controller for your system as your controller must be able to handle the amperage requirements of your heaters, no matter what controller setting you use. For example, if you set your controller to operate at 30%, the heaters will draw their full amperage 30% of the time. The other 70% of the time they will be off.

NOTE: Our competitors often quote what they consider the high power requirements of our Premier Heaters. It is important to note that the ratings quoted below are true if your controller is set to operate at a 100% setting. To clarify, if you set your controller to operate at 30%, the heaters will draw their full amperage, but only 30% of the time. The other 70% of the time they will be off. Also, these heaters are intentionally designed to generate more heat than our competitors heaters as they are designed to perform under ALL conditions.
